London: Thames & Hudson, 2015. 240 pp, 9 1/2" H. B&w photographs, maps, charts, reproductions. "New discoveries in genetics have overturned the dogma of decades about the Celts. Today Celtic languages cling to precarious life on the northwestern fringes of Europe. Delve into the pre-Roman past and we find Celtic spoken across the contintent. The heritage of the Celts turns up from Portugal to Romania, from Scotland to Spain. Yet debate continues about who exactly were the Celts, where ultimately they came from, and whether the modern Celtic-speakers of the British Isles and Brittany are related to the Continental Celts we know from ancient history. (This book pulls) together evidence from genetics, archaeology, history and linguistics in an accessible and illuminating way. (The author has) written a vivid and compelling account that takes the reader on a voyage of discovery from the origins of the ancient Celts to the modern Celtic revival. What emerges may seem startling. Earlier attempts to trace historical and prehistoric movements using only modern DNA from living people have been proved dramatically wrong by the findings from ancient DNA. Lovers of war, wine and song, the historical Celts strike us as a people with a great gusto for life. Yet they did not fear death, for they believed in an afterlife. Fate has granted them more kinds of immortality than they had in mind. As long as any Celtic language is still spoken, the linguistic chain from the ancient Celts remains unbroken. As long as the earliest Celts have living heirs, there is also an unbroken chain of DNA. (This book) will be essential reading for anyone interested in their Celtic ancestry and also for everyone fascinated by the Celts and their world."
